**Hospitality Host – The Rink at Rockefeller Center** *2026–27 Season | October–Early Spring* **Overview** SPS is seeking energetic, outgoing, and service-driven individuals to join The Rink at Rockefeller Center. As a Hospitality Host, you will represent one of New York City’s most iconic destinations and help create welcoming, seamless, and memorable guest experiences. This cross-functional role includes hospitality, ticketing, retail, access control, skate rentals, wayfinding, basic camera operations, and general rink operations. Team members will welcome visitors from around the world, provide information about The Rink and Rockefeller Center, anticipate guest needs, and remain calm and professional in a fast-paced, high-volume environment. The Rink is a seasonal cold-weather operation that runs rain or shine throughout the demanding winter. Candidates must be comfortable working outdoors in cold temperatures and changing weather conditions, including rain, snow, and wind. A portion of each shift may take place outside; an insulated winter jacket and vest will be provided. Schedules may include early mornings, daytime hours, evenings, late nights, weekends, holidays, and other high-volume periods. Weekend and holiday availability is required, with dependable morning and late-night availability strongly preferred. **Summary of Position** Hospitality Hosts deliver exceptional service throughout each guest’s visit by welcoming guests, processing ticket and retail transactions, supporting access control, assisting with skate rentals, providing wayfinding, directing guest flow, monitoring locker rooms, answering questions, and maintaining a polished environment.
